Hill Wins Twice at Knockhill While Ingram Extends BTCC Title Lead

Tyre strategies determined the Knockhill races leaving Tom Ingram with roughly a 15-point cushion over Ash Sutton heading into the Donington Park round.

Overview

  • Jake Hill returned from illness to claim victories in both the opening and reverse-grid races at Knockhill for a standout comeback weekend.
  • Tom Ingram dominated race two on soft tyres, extending his championship lead to between 15 and 17 points over Ash Sutton.
  • Team orders played a decisive role in all three races as Senna Proctor and Dan Cammish yielded positions to boost their teammates’ points tallies.
  • Tyre choice proved pivotal, with medium-tyre runners losing ground while competitors on soft compounds staged late-race surges.
  • On-track incidents—including Daryl DeLeon’s grass-clogged radiator and contact between Hill and backmarker Nick Halstead that triggered a safety car—shuffled finishing positions.
